insmod


※上記の広告は60日以上更新のないWIKIに表示されています。更新することで広告が下部へ移動します。

insmodの解析

insmod.c

filenameで指定されたkernel objectsの内容をメモリ上に読み込み、そのアドレスとサイズを返す
60 static void *grab_file(const char *filename, unsigned long *size)
16KByte -> 32KByte -> 64Kbyteのように2のべき乗単位でreallocしていくので注意

gcc -DPACKAGE=\"module-init-tools\" -DVERSION=\"3.3-pre11\" -c -o insmod.o insmod.c gcc -o insmod insmod.o

-Wunusedとは

未使用の引数を警告

ツールボックス

下から選んでください:

新しいページを作成する
ヘルプ / FAQ もご覧ください。